I got this pickup to amplify a biscuit bridge resonator guitar cheaply. It was an experiment, so I had no great expectations regarding sound or durability. When it arrived, I noted the excellent QC fit and finish on such an inexpensive item.
Well, about six years later, it is still going strong, with no issues. The sound is strong and clear, but of course needs additional preamplification to bring the signal up to instrument level. An additional DI box would likely be also needed to plug into line level destinations like mixers.
In case it needs to be said, like all adhesive piezo pickups, it is worthwhile experimenting with placement, to achieve the sound you want. Once you achieve optimum sound quality, you can fix the pickup with a more permanent glue. But have some debonder handy anyway.
Again, like all piezos, an additional preamp will help in two ways: As mentioned earlier, to boost the signal to instrument level. Secondly, to minimise the midrange "quack" common to all piezo pickups. I use a Boss GE7 stompbox, but, if you want to go fancy, there are numerous dedicated acoustic preamps out there from LR Baggs, Fishman, Radial, Boss and all of the Chinese makers.
Overall, a simple solution to amplifying certain acoustic instruments. Is it for everybody? Perhaps not, but for the right instrument, excellent quality and value. If it broke, I would have no hesitation buying another.
